开始 这是一适合新手练习的小项目,一个在线翻译的demo。在正式开始前,先啰嗦一下,是一位网友给我的建议,就是不要强行组件化的问题 开始做Vue时我们可能会喜欢拆很多组件出来 但记住组件是为了复用(常见如公共菜单按钮栏等) 如非能够复用的情况其实并不用真的拆出组件来 。 当然,这个项目里因为是练手,所以强行组件化来涉及更多的vue用法。 目录结构 src下新建了两个文件:TranslateForm.vue表单组件和TranslateText.vue翻译...
我正在尝试将angular-translate添加到我的angular应用程序中.我遵循了以下简单快速入门指南:https://angular-translate.github.io/docs/#/guide,但是我的应用程序无法启动,因此出现以下错误:Uncaught Error: [$injector:modulerr] Failed to instantiate modulemyApp due to: Error: [$injector:modulerr] Failed toinstantiate module pascalprecht.translate due to: Error:[$injector:nomod] Module ‘pascalprecht.translate...
使用CSS3 -webkit-transform:translate3d(x,y,z);是否可以使用JavaScript跟踪(x,y,z)运动? 例:一个对象从(0,0,0)开始,我们在4秒钟的时间内将其转换为(4,4,0). 从理论上讲,该元素应在第一秒放置在(1,1,0),而在第二秒该元素应该放置在(2,2,0),依此类推.Java有没有办法跟踪宾语? 检索translate3d(x,y,z)的css属性将仅返回最终的平移坐标.可以预期的是它的设置.解决方法:如果要通过CSS过渡移动元素,则不能,没有办法固定该元素.有仅...
我是编程和角度的新手.我需要使用angular-translate及其’useUrlLoader,因为我的翻译存储在数据库中. $translateProvider.useUrlLoader( ‘富/ bar.json’); $translateProvider.preferredLanguage( ‘恩’); 虽然使用staticFilesLoader似乎对我来说足够简单,因为我只需要两个单独的json文件和翻译数据,我无法得到useUrlLoader所期望的.据我所知,它期望json包括多种语言翻译(例如英语和德语).无法在任何地方找到此类文件的示例.解决...
我使用JavaScript来使用-webkit-transform属性的translate函数移动元素:node.style.WebkitTransform = "translate(" + leftPos + "px, 0px)"leftPos的值在运行时计算. 在另一种方法中,我想将此节点从其当前位置移动.此方法不知道lastPos的值. 如何在不跟踪DOM的情况下从DOM获取leftPos值? 一个明显的解决方案是解析属性值:node.style.WebkitTransform; // returns "translate(-Xpx, 0px)"我可以解析这个,但它似乎不是最佳的.解决...
我注意到在最新的Safari 11.1中(在Chrome和Firefox中运行良好),当在另一个包含translate3d转换的元素中应用它时,具有translate3d转换的元素在屏幕上消失. 复制在这里:https://jsfiddle.net/chq2qfm8/66/ 视频: 解决方法:看起来Safari是新的IE,但你也可以使用translateY,它也是“3d”: 更新为PO“也可能有X移动”我也添加了X组件.init();function init() {bindEvents(); }function bindEvents() {document.querySelector('.scrol...